Rear Cross-Traffic Collision
Warning (RCCW)
RCCW feature monitors approaching
cross traffic from the left and right
side of the vehicle when your vehicle
is in reverse. The feature will operate
when the vehicle is moving in
reverse below about 6 mph (10
km/h). If oncoming cross traffic is
detected a warning chime will sound.
BCW (Blind-Spot Collision
Warning)
Operating conditions
The indicator on the switch will illumi-
nate when BCW system switch is
pressed with the engine start/stop
Button ON.
If vehicle speed exceeds 20 mph
(30 km/h), the system will activate.
If you press the switch again, the
switch indicator and system will be
turned off.
If the vehicle is turned off, the system
will remember the last settings upon
restart.

When the system is not used turn the
system off by turning off the switch.
When the system is turned on the
warning light will illuminate for 3 sec-
onds on the outside rearview mirror.Warning type
The system will activate when:
1. The system is on.
2. Vehicle speed is above 20 mph
(30 km/h).
3. Other vehicles are detected in the
rear side.
First stage alert
If a vehicle is detected within the
boundary of the system, a warning
light will illuminate on the outside
rearview mirror.
If the detected vehicle is not in
detecting range, the warning will turn
off.

Second stage alert
The second stage alarm will activate
when:
1.The first stage alert is on
2.The turn signal is on to change a
lane
When the second stage alert is acti-
vated, a warning light will blink on the
outside rearview mirror and an alarm
will sound.
If you move the turn signal switch to
the original position, the second
stage alert will be deactivated.- The second stage alarm can be
deactivated.
To activate the alarm:
Go to the User Settings Mode →
Driver Assistance and select
"Blind-Spot Collision Warning
Sound" on the LCD display.
To deactivate the alarm:
Go to the User Settings Mode →
Driver Assistance and deselect
"Blind-Spot Collision Warning
Sound" on the LCD display.
✽ ✽
NOTICE
The alarm function helps alert the
driver. Deactivate this function only
when it is necessary
Detecting sensor
The sensors are located inside of the
rear bumper.
Always keep the rear bumper clean
for the system to work properly.

RCCW (Rear Cross-Traffic
Collision Warning)
When your vehicle moves backwards
from a parking position, the sensor
detects approaching vehicles to the
left or right side direction and gives
information to the driver.
Operating conditions
Select RCCW (Rear Cross-Traffic
Collision Warning) in “User
Settings” under “Driver Assistance”
on the instrument cluster. The sys-
tem will turn on and standby to
activate.
Select RCCW again, to turn the
system off.
If the vehicle is turned off, RCCW
system will remember the last set-
tings upon restart.
The system operates when the
vehicle speed is below 6 mph (10
km/h) with the shift lever in R
(Reverse).
RCCW (Rear Cross-Traffic
Collision Warning) detecting range
is 1.6 feet ~ 65 feet (0.5 m ~ 20 m)
based on the side direction. If the
approaching vehicle speed is
2.5 mph (4 km/h) ~ 22 mph (36
km/h) within sensing range, it is
detected. However, the system
sensing range can vary based on
conditions. Always pay attention to
your surroundings.

If the vehicle detected by sensors
approaches your vehicle, the warn-
ing chime will sound and the warn-
ing light will blink on the outside
rearview mirror.
If the detected vehicle is out of
detection range, moving away in the
opposite direction or moving slow,
or if the vehicle is right behind your
vehicle, if the direction of the other
vehicle is not heading towards your
vehicle, the warning is cancelled.
The system may not operate prop-
erly due to other factors or circum-
stances. Always pay attention to
your surroundings.
❈If your vehicle's left or right side
bumper is blinded by a barrier or
vehicles, the system sensing abili-
ty may be limited.

• The system may not work proper-
ly if the bumper has been replaced
or if repair work has been done
near the sensor.
• The detection area differs accord-
ing to the road's width. If the road
is narrow the system may detect
other vehicles in the next lane.
• If the road is very wide the system
may not detect other vehicles.
• The system may turn off due to
strong electromagnetic interfer-
ence.
Warning message
The message will appear to notify
the driver if there are foreign sub-
stances on the surface or inside the
rear bumper or it is hot near the rear
bumper. The light on the switch and
the system will be turned off auto-
matically.
Remove the foreign substance on
the rear bumper.
After the foreign substance is
removed, if you drive for approxi-
mately 10 minutes, the system will
work normally.If the system does not work normally
even though the foreign substance,
trailer or carrier, or other equipment
is removed, have the system
checked by an authorized Kia dealer.
It is possible to get the message with
no foreign substance on the rear
bumper, for example, when driving in
a rural or open area, such as desert,
where there is insufficient data for
operation.
This message may also activate dur-
ing heavy rain or due to road spray.
In this case, the vehicle does not
need service.
When the cargo area or other equip-
ment is being used, turn all functions
of the system [OFF].

If the system does not work properly,
a warning message will appear and
the light on the switch will turn off. The
system will turn off automatically.
We recommend that the system be
checked by an authorized Kia dealer.
Non-operating condition
Outside rearview mirror may not
alert the driver when:
- The outside rearview mirror housing
is damaged or covered with debris.
- The window is covered with debris.
- The windows are severely tinted.
Driver's attention
The driver must be cautious in the
below situations, because the system
may not detect other vehicles or
objects in certain circumstances.
- The vehicle drives on a curved
road or through a tollgate.
- The sensor is covered with rain,
snow, mud, etc.
- The rear bumper, in which the sen-
sor is located, is covered or
blocked with a foreign matter such
as a sticker, a bumper guard, a
bicycle stand, etc.
- The rear bumper is damaged, or
the sensor is out of the original
default position.
- The vehicle height gets lower or
higher due to heavy loading in a lift-
gate, abnormal tire pressure, etc.
- The vehicle drives in a bad weath-
er such as heavy rain or snow.
- There is a fixed object near the
vehicle, such as a guardrail,
pedestrian, animal, tunnel, etc.
- A big vehicle is near such as a bus
or truck.
OCK057055L
Page 392 of 585

5131
Driving your vehicle
- A motorcycle or bicycle is near.
- A flat trailer is near.
- If the vehicle has started at the
same time as the vehicle next to
you and has accelerated.
- When the other vehicle passes at a
very fast speed.
- While changing lanes.
- When going down or up a steep
road where the height of the lane is
different.
- When the other vehicle approach-
es very close.
- When a trailer or carrier is
installed.
- When the temperature of the rear
bumper is very high or low.
- When the sensors are blocked by
other vehicles, walls or parking-lot
pillars.
- When the detected vehicle also
moves back, as your vehicle drives
back.
- If there are small things like
Shopping cart, baby carriage and
pedestrians.- If there is low height vehicle like
sport vehicle.
- When other vehicles are close to
your vehicle.
- When the vehicle in the next lane
moves two lanes away from you
OR when the vehicle two lanes
away moves to the next lane from
you.
- When driving through a narrow
road with many plants.
- When driving on wet surface.
- The vehicle is driven near areas
containing metal substances such
as a construction zone, railroad,
etc.
- When the surrounding vehicle or
structure is driving in a wide area
